Output 51fb29d8836a8a9855d811887ef35ffb345fb4291365871ff46a14e474f162c9:18

value
879034438
script pubkey
OP_0 OP_PUSHBYTES_20 371f78a7909c841906b5467ee501cbe941084c88
address
bc1qxu0h3fusnjzpjp44gelw2qwta9qssnyg2awwvk
transaction
51fb29d8836a8a9855d811887ef35ffb345fb4291365871ff46a14e474f162c9
spent
true